某复杂超限高层建筑悬挂结构设计

摘要: 某 22 层超限高层西北角设置通高中庭,4 层以上除 20 层外中庭部分均无楼板,同时为追求立面通透效果,角部不设外框柱,中庭两侧外框柱采用带折角的斜柱,中庭楼面和幕墙均采用悬挂结构,其中楼面采用上端位于屋顶悬挑桁架和斜柱的高强钢拉索进行悬挂,幕墙采用悬挂于屋顶桁架以及楼面钢梁上的竖向龙骨承担自重。设计时需考虑悬挂结构的竖向和水平传力路径、施工顺序对拉索受力的影响、悬挂节点设计兼具安全与美观、提高悬挂结构安全冗余度等关键点,针对上述关键点进行了结构性能设计、拉索抗侧力非线性分析、拉索施工模拟等,根据分析结果提出了加强措施,并结合受力、外观和施工等多方面因素,对拉索悬挂节点设计进行了多方案比选,最终采用联合式耳板连接节点,取得了良好的设计效果。

Design on suspension structure of a complex out-of-code high-rise building

Abstract: Tall atrium was arranged in northwest corner of a 22 stories out-of-code high-rise building,there are no floors inthe atrium except for the 20th floor above the 4th floor. At the same time,outer frame columns was removed at the cornersin order to pursue the transparent effect of the façade,the outer frame columns on both sides of the atrium adopt inclinedcolumns with angulation,suspended structures are applied to the floor and curtain wall system of the atrium. The floorsystem is suspended by high strength steel cables from cantilever trusses on the roof and inclined columns,and the curtainwall system are suspended by vertical keels which hung onto roof trusses and floor steel beams. In the design,it isnecessary to consider key points such as the vertical and horizontal force transmission paths of the suspension structure,theinfluence of the construction sequence on the force of the cables,the design of the suspension joints with regard to safetyand beauty,and the improvement of the safety redundancy of the suspension structure. Structural performance design,nonlinear analysis of cable resistance to lateral force,and cable construction simulation were carried out for the abovedesign key points. Based on the results of the analysis,the strengthening measures were proposed. Combined with factorssuch as force,appearance and construction,a multi-plan comparison was made for the design of the cable suspension joint.Eventually combined ear plate connection joint was selected and good design effect of the building was achieved.
